Which of the following is NOT permissible to mail to a prospective student-
athlete? Answer - Poster.


A prospective student-athlete has graduated from high school and has
submitted an application for a summer groundskeeper position within the
athletics department. The prospective student-athlete will be paid the going
rate for work actually performed. The athletics department may hire the
prospective student-athlete. Answer - True


A freshman in high school will be in the locale of an institution during a family
vacation. It is permissible for the prospective student-athlete to visit campus
AND meet with the institution's coaching staff. Answer - False


Before a prospective student-athlete commits to the institution per Bylaw
13.02.13.1, the prospective student-athlete may call a representative of
athletics interests (i.e, booster) to discuss the institution's athletics program
Answer - False


An institution is hosting a professional tryout event the same weekend several
prospective student-athletes are making unofficial visits to campus. The
prospective student-athletes are NOT permitted to attend the professional
tryout event. Answer - True

, Who may transport a prospective student-athlete to and from the airport
during an OFFICIAL visit? Answer - Any athletics department staff member.


During an OFFICIAL visit or UNOFFICIAL visit, a prospective student-athlete may
attend an event in which current or former student-athletes are trying out with
a professional team(s). Answer - False


A prospective student-athlete who has committed to the institution per Bylaw
13.02.13.1, may be employed at the institution's camp. Answer - True.


An institution may provide funding, directly or through paid advertisements, to
benefit a high school athletics program. Answer - False


A prospective student-athlete, who has started the senior year of high school,
made arrangements for an OFFICIAL visit to the institution. The prospective
student-athlete registered with the NCAA Eligibility Center and is listed on the
institution's institutional request list. The prospective student-athlete's high
school emailed a copy of the high school transcript. The prospective student-
athlete has met the requirements for the OFFICIAL visit. Answer - True


The institution's coach makes the following statement to the media: I can
confirm that we are recruiting the prospective student-athlete and that we
anticipate him/her signing a National Letter of Intent with our institution. The
coach's comments are permissible before the prospective student-athlete
commits to the institution per Bylaw 13.02.13.1 Answer - False


A prospective student-athlete departing campus after an official visit may be
provided transportation to which location? Answer - Any of the above


Which of the following is NOT considered a permissible electronic
correspondence? Answer - Posts to a message board.
